Choosing the Right Backsplash Material


Selecting the right material for your kitchen backsplash is crucial. It affects both functionality and aesthetics. The material you choose should withstand spills, splashes, and heat. It should also match your kitchen's overall style and design.


Tile is a popular choice for backsplashes. Ceramic and porcelain tiles are durable and water-resistant. They come in various colors and patterns, making them versatile. It’s easy to clean and maintain, which is great for busy kitchens. Glass tiles add a modern touch. They reflect light, making your kitchen appear brighter. They're easy to wipe clean, which keeps them looking shiny.


If you're looking for something more unique, consider metal backsplashes. Stainless steel and copper options offer a sleek, industrial look. They are heat-resistant and robust, but they may show fingerprints easily. Natural stone, like marble or granite, adds a touch of luxury. They are durable, but sealing them regularly is necessary to prevent stains.


Peel-and-stick backsplashes offer an easy installation option. They mimic the look of real tile or stone and are budget-friendly. They're ideal for a quick kitchen makeover, especially for renters looking for non-permanent changes. Consider these aspects to find a backsplash material that suits your lifestyle and kitchen needs.


Creative Designs to Enhance Your Kitchen Style


Once you've chosen the material, it’s time to consider your backsplash design. The right design can enhance your kitchen’s style and make it stand out. You can add personality and uniqueness to your kitchen with some creativity.


Subway tiles have a classic, clean look. They work well in both traditional and modern kitchens. You can arrange them in a herringbone or vertical pattern for added interest. Mosaic designs allow you to mix colors and create a picture or pattern. You can use small tiles to form intricate designs or bold geometric patterns.


Two-tone designs are becoming popular too. Use contrasting colors to create a focal point in your kitchen. This works well when you match the colors with other kitchen elements, like cabinets and countertops. If you prefer a minimalist look, consider a seamless slab of material, like stone or glass, running from counter to ceiling. This design makes a statement while maintaining simplicity.


You don't have to cover the entire wall. Sometimes, a partial backsplash can be more effective. Use it as an accent behind the stove or sink. This can add charm and character without being overwhelming. Mixing creative designs with your chosen materials can give your kitchen a fresh and stylish look.


DIY vs. Professional Installation: What You Need to Know


Deciding whether to install your backsplash yourself or hire a professional can impact the outcome of your project. Each option has its benefits and challenges.


DIY installation can be budget-friendly and rewarding. It allows you to work at your own pace and make adjustments as you go. Simple peel-and-stick tiles are easy for beginners. They don't require grout and can be resized with scissors. For more complex materials like ceramic or stone, you'll need more tools and skills. Leveling the tiles and cutting them to fit can be tricky, and improper installation might lead to long-term issues.


Professional installation ensures a polished finish. Experts have experience with all types of materials and can swiftly handle complications. They offer advice on design and can ensure that the backsplash fits perfectly. Hiring a professional reduces the risk of mistakes but can increase the cost. Consider the complexity of your materials and design when deciding.


Weigh your skills, time, and budget before choosing. If you relish a challenge and have the patience for learning, DIY might work for you. For those wanting a stress-free experience with a guaranteed result, hiring a professional is the way to go.


Maintaining Your Backsplash for Long-lasting Beauty


A well-maintained backsplash can stay beautiful for years. Regular cleaning and upkeep will ensure it remains a standout feature in your kitchen.


First, select the right cleaning products. Non-abrasive cleaners work best for most materials. Vinegar and water can effectively clean ceramic tiles. For glass backsplashes, a simple glass cleaner or mild soap works wonders. Avoid harsh chemicals which can damage the finish over time.


Seal natural stone to protect against stains and moisture. Re-seal it every year to maintain its beauty. Grout lines collect dirt, so clean them regularly with a soft brush and gentle cleaner. Keeping grout sealed also helps prevent stains.


Prevent stains by wiping spills immediately, especially around cooking areas. Use a soft cloth or sponge for daily cleaning to avoid scratching the surface. Regular maintenance ensures your backsplash remains a key design element in your kitchen with minimal effort.

Drawbacks of Laminate Floors for Busy Households While laminate flooring offers many perks, there are some things to keep in mind. One of the primary concerns is its susceptibility to water damage. Excessive moisture can seep between the seams and cause swelling or warping. For families with children who might spill drinks or homes prone to leaks, extra precautions are essential. Noise can also be an issue with laminate. Though its hard surface is durable, it can amplify sounds, making footsteps or the pitter-patter of pet paws more noticeable. In a bustling household, this could lead to noise levels that some find bothersome. Using area rugs or underlayment can help dampen sound. Compared to hardwood, laminate may have a shorter lifespan. While it's made to last and withstand various challenges, heavy wear can lead to signs of aging sooner than some more robust materials. Additionally, if a piece of laminate gets damaged, it can be more challenging to repair than wood. This is because you often need to replace the entire board rather than a spot fix.
